| FFF Compatibility | Same SOT-223 package with identical pinout (Pin 1: Base, Pins 2 & 4: Collector, Pin 3: Emitter).Standard SOT-223 package outline matching the original physical dimensions.Identical electrical characteristics (NPN, 40 V, 200 mA, 300 MHz) with an upgraded 1.5 W power rating. | Same SOT-223 package with identical pinout (Pin 1: Base, Pins 2 & 4: Collector, Pin 3: Emitter).Standard SOT-223 package outline matching the original physical dimensions.Matches all electrical parameters of the original NPN transistor, with added automotive qualification. | ||
PZT3904 by onsemi: Bipolar (BJT) Transistor NPN 40 V 200 mA 300MHz 1 W Surface Mount SOT-223-4. | The PZT3904T1G is onsemi's official direct active replacement for the obsolete PZT3904. It offers full pinout and electrical compatibility with an enhanced maximum power dissipation rating of 1.5 W.
| The SPZT3904T1G is the automotive-qualified (AEC-Q101) equivalent of the direct active replacement. It provides PPAP support and enhanced reliability, making it ideal for automotive or harsh environment designs.

Yes. The onsemi PZT3904 is marked obsolete, so the manufacturer has discontinued it and any remaining supply is limited to distributor stock. The qualified second sources on this page are active parts you can design in today.
The closest qualified second sources for the onsemi PZT3904 are the PZT3904T1G (onsemi) and the SPZT3904T1G (onsemi), out of 4 matched alternatives in total. Each is compared against the original on fit, form and function in the table above.
Not always. The alternatives to the PZT3904 are matched on function but can differ in package, pinout or a key parameter, so review the fit/form/function notes in the table and the datasheet before designing one in.
